Bulawayo City Council Seeks Vehicles for National Polio Vaccination Campaign

Chronicle Writer

ON Sunday morning, numerous motorists gathered at the Bulawayo City Council’s Khami Road stores facility to hire out their vehicles for the upcoming National Polio Vaccination Campaign (Round 3).

The campaign is scheduled to commence on Tuesday.

The council is seeking 178 vehicles; however, over 200 vehicles were observed along Khami Road.

In a statement, the council said “The City of Bulawayo is inviting individuals with Double Cabs or SUV Motor vehicles 178 for the National Polio Vaccination Campaign (Round 3) commencing on Tuesday 26 November 2024 to 29 November 2024 for 4 days at a fixed rate per vehicle per day inclusive of fuel.

“Registration will be done on Sunday 24 November 2024 at the City Bulawayo Khami Road Stores from 8:00am. Inspection of registered vehicles will be done on the same day at the City of Bulawayo Cleansing Section (Behind Khami Café).

“Registration will be done on a STRICTLY FIRST COME FIRST SERVED BASIS for the limited number of vehicles required.”
